Gabrielle Douglas, a 16-year-old from Virginia Beach,became the first black woman to win the all-around gold medal for women’s gymnastics at the 2012 Summer Olympics.
Douglas earned her second Olympic gold medal and became the first African-American Olympics all-around gold medalist by slaying the competition with her, high-flying aerial tricks on the uneven bars, killing it on the balance beam display and a tumbling romp on the floor exercise mat.
